Job Summary
Supervise and support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s) under the direction of the Director of Nursing while collaborating with the interdisciplinary team to assess, plan, implement, and evaluate individualized care plans. Ensure initial baseline and periodic comprehensive assessments are completed on time, prepare for and facilitate physician rounds by flagging concerns, and initiate consultations or referrals based on resident needs. Perform administrative tasks including medical documentation, evaluations, and reports, deliver nursing care within scope of practice, and monitor residents for changes in condition such as confusion, fever, or mobility loss. Notify providers as needed and perform other duties as assigned by the Director of Nursing.
Required Qualifications
- Active RN license in good standing in the state of practice
Desired Qualifications
- Experience in a skilled nursing or long-term care setting
